About Warwick House: Warwick House is a specialist long-stay home providing care for children with a range of learning disabilities. Our aim is to create a nurturing environment where children can develop the skills and confidence they need for day-to-day life. We support children with emotional well-being, health, and social needs, tailoring our care to meet their individual requirements.

Competitive salary. 30 days paid annual leave with additional bank holidays. This increases to 33 days after five years’ service, and then 35 days after ten years’ service. Additional benefits include a generous pension scheme. Our Practice Hub is dedicated to supporting staff in their learning and development.
